    Castleman disease (CD) is a benign lymphoepithelial disorder characterised by abnormal growth of a lymph node. This disease may be seen anywhere along the lymphatic chain but it usually occurs in the mediastinum. Two clinical types (localised and generalised) and three histopathological types (hyaline vascular, plasma cell, and mixed) have been described. We present a case of a 35-year-old female patient with parotid CD of the hyaline-vascular type as an extremely rare entity. We also discuss recent updates on this disease.
